Bulk wheat shipments typically begin at 5,000 MT per vessel. Export commodities are available from 1 x 20ft FCL upward.
We work flexibly across FOB, CFR, CIF, and DAP — structured to fit your trade finance and logistics preference.
Yes. We routinely engage SGS, Bureau Veritas, and Cotecna for independent quality and quantity verification at origin and destination.
We accept irrevocable LCs from rated international banks and can advise on documentation requirements.
Standard NEPC, phytosanitary, and certificate of origin documentation is completed within 5–7 working days of cargo readiness.
